Everything which might have an impact on the compass should be mounted. Since the gimbal has electric motors which are surrounded by a magnetic field, it should not be removed. Still the impact will be quiet small.
IMHO, the camera should be removed... as @jannislh mentioned, the overall effect on the calibration accuracy will be small, however the stresses to the gimbal motors in the long term will add up. Once might not cause any perceptual change, but over time and many calibration cycles... there's going to be some damage evident.
This is a good reason to only do a compass cal when it's absolutely required. I do them rarely and don't see any issues. I have always removed the camera on the H and Q500 and I've only done a compass cal on the H Plus once.
